Access Denied

You don't have permission to access "http://pt.banggood.com/Teclast-P80-Allwinner-A33-Quatro-Core-2GB-RAM-32GB-ROM-8-inch-1280-+-800-Android-10-OS-Tablet-reviews-p1815549.html" on this server.

Reference #18.ee74d917.1710848516.8f5c5c